Resetting any and all facial features

- [Narrator] In this movie, I'll show you how to reset any adjustments made using the face aware liquefy options or the face tool, which works differently than it does for other tools included with the liquefy filter. I'll start things off by double clicking on the word liquefy, here inside the layers panel, then I'll go up here to the reconstruct tool, which as you may recall allows you to incrementally undo any modifications that you've applied using liquefy. I'll go ahead and select that tool and then I'll press the right bracket key in order to increase the heck out of my brush size and I will drag inside the preview and notice that I'm making no difference what-so-ever. Compare that to what happens if I were to select the warp tool and I'll go ahead and increase the size of it's brush as well, and then I'll drag the face around just so that I'm making a very obvious modification.
